const isPropertiesWindow = getCurrentWindow().label.startsWith('properties-');
|
|
|
|
// WebView2 can overflow its native call stack when the renderer sends IPC
|
|
// during document bootstrapping. Keep all renderer-to-native startup work
|
|
// behind the document load boundary, not just the first logger query. This is
|
|
// also needed for Zustand persistence, whose module initialization reads the
|
|
// native database before React mounts.
|
|
const documentLoaded = new Promise<void>((resolve) => {
|
|
const releaseAfterNativeLoad = () => {
|
|
// The load event is dispatched from WebView2's navigation callback. Move
|
|
// renderer startup to the next task so its first IPC cannot re-enter that
|
|
// native callback stack.
|
|
window.setTimeout(resolve, 0);
|
|
};
|
|
|
|
if (document.readyState === 'complete') {
|
|
releaseAfterNativeLoad();
|
|
return;
|
|
}
|
|
window.addEventListener('load', releaseAfterNativeLoad, { once: true });
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
void documentLoaded.then(() => {
|
|
void initLogger();
|
|
});
